Some wheelchairs come with bags for storage that make it easier to carry or lift into your vehicle. If your wheelchair doesn't fit in the trunk of your car it is possible to use a bumper mounted rack. This option is only suitable for vehicles with a flat back and a cargo area.
The majority of electric wheelchairs are way too heavy for a single person to lift on their own, which is why they must be moved via a ramp or a vehicle lift. This is particularly the case if you own a heavier model, which may weigh up to 300 pounds. However, some lighter electric wheelchairs can be disassembled for easier transportation.
In most cases, public transport is a cheap and secure option for wheelchairs to travel. Most buses and trains feature lifts that can take wheelchairs that are fully occupied. Some cities also provide ride-share options that allow wheelchair users to take advantage of accessible rides at a fraction of the cost of private ride services.

When choosing a folding wheelchair it is essential to consider where and how more info it will be stored. It is recommended to store it indoors to shield the chair from the harsh elements and other elements that can harm its components over time. In addition, it's advisable to keep it within reach of a power outlet so that website it can be easily charged whenever needed.
Check for locking latches before storing or transporting a wheelchair. Many wheelchairs come with a long strap that wraps the frame to prevent the chair from folding during transport. It can be used to attach the chair to furniture or other objects. It is important to check the warranty and after-sales services of the manufacturer, as they can affect your final choice.
After you've decided where to place your wheelchair in storage, it's important to ensure that the space is clean and free of obstructions, and free from extreme temperatures. You'll also want to ensure that the wheelchair is not left outdoors for extended periods of time. Also, be sure to keep it away from substances or chemicals that could cause damage to it.
